Long term Prophylactic Azithromycin causes significant reduction in exacerbations in adult asthma patients, reports a new research.

An observational study by Aravind Ponnuswamy and team revealed that Long-term prophylactic azithromycin showed to have a significant reduction the number of infections and hospitalisations in asthmatic patients. However there was no improvement in the lung function and 5% patients had hearing impairment.
